The Next Generation TOEFL Test (TOEFL iBT):-
|
The Next Generation TOEFL Test is the Internet–based test (iBT) introduced worldwide in September 2005. This new version of the test replaces the earlier computer–based TOEFL Test (CBT). The New test has four sections covering the language skills of reading, listening, speaking, and writing. The test is approximately 3˝ hours long, with one 10–minute break after the Listening section.

Note taking is allowed throughout the test.
|
|
Speaking skills are evaluated.
|
|
Some questions involve integrated skills, such as reading– speaking.
|
|
Knowledge of grammar is not tested separately but is tested indirectly and all sections of the test.
